|  |  |  | Chris Farley: Encyclopedia II - All That - Production processThe show originally taped at Nickelodeon Studios at Universal Studios Florida in Orlando before moving to the Nickelodeon at Sunset studio in Los Angeles.
Typically, the cast will randomly film a bunch of different sketches in a day's work. Eventually, the production staff edits them together into full, individual episodes.
Kevin Kopelow and Dan Schneider ran All That together in the first four seasons. Kopelow then ran the show with the help of Heath Steffet in Seasons 5-6. The National Household Survey on Drug Abuse (NHSDA) reported in 1999 that cocaine was used by 3.7 million Americans, or 1.7 percent of the household population aged 12 and over. Estimates of the current number of those who use cocaine regularly (at least once per month) vary, but 1.5 million is a widely accepted figure within the research community.

|  |  |  | Chris Farley: Encyclopedia II - Subway restaurant - OperationsA large part of Subway's growth can be attributed not only to its place as a more health-conscious restaurant, but also to its somewhat unique business model in the fast-food industry. Unlike most franchisors, DAI does not own any restaurants (except for one store in Connecticut which is a test store for new concepts and products). DAI does not even have any regional offices.
